deegree 2.3 (2010/04/09 10:10 build-4-official)

org.deegree.ogcwebservices.wms.configuration
Class RemoteWFSDataSource

java.lang.Object
  extended by org.deegree.ogcwebservices.wms.configuration.AbstractDataSource
      extended by org.deegree.ogcwebservices.wms.configuration.LocalWFSDataSource
          extended by org.deegree.ogcwebservices.wms.configuration.RemoteWFSDataSource

public class RemoteWFSDataSource
extends LocalWFSDataSource

Data source description for a LOCALWFS datasource

Version:
$Revision: 18195 $, $Date: 2009-06-18 17:55:39 +0200 (Do, 18. Jun 2009) $
Author:
Andreas Poth

Field Summary
 
Fields inherited from class org.deegree.ogcwebservices.wms.configuration.AbstractDataSource
DATABASE, EXTERNALDATAACCESS, LOCALWCS, LOCALWFS, ows, REMOTEWCS, REMOTEWFS, REMOTEWMS
 
Constructor Summary
RemoteWFSDataSource(boolean querable, boolean failOnException, QualifiedName name, int type, QualifiedName geometryProperty, OGCWebService ows, URL capabilitiesURL, ScaleHint scaleHint, Geometry validArea, Query query, URL featureInfoTransform, int reqTimeLimit)
          Creates a new DataSource object.
 
Method Summary
 OGCWebService getOGCWebService()
          returns an instance of the OGCWebService that represents the datasource.
 
Methods inherited from class org.deegree.ogcwebservices.wms.configuration.LocalWFSDataSource
getGeometryProperty, getQuery
 
Methods inherited from class org.deegree.ogcwebservices.wms.configuration.AbstractDataSource
getCapabilitiesURL, getDimProps, getFeatureInfoTransform, getFeatureInfoURL, getName, getRequestTimeLimit, getScaleHint, getType, getValidArea, isFailOnException, isQueryable, setFeatureInfoURL,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

RemoteWFSDataSource

public RemoteWFSDataSource(boolean querable,
                           boolean failOnException,
                           QualifiedName name,
                           int type,
                           QualifiedName geometryProperty,
                           OGCWebService ows,
                           URL capabilitiesURL,
                           ScaleHint scaleHint,
                           Geometry validArea,
                           Query query,
                           URL featureInfoTransform,
                           int reqTimeLimit)
Creates a new DataSource object.

Parameters:
querable -
failOnException -
name -
type -
geometryProperty -
ows -
capabilitiesURL -
scaleHint -
validArea -
query -
featureInfoTransform -
reqTimeLimit -
Method Detail

getOGCWebService

public OGCWebService getOGCWebService()
                               throws OGCWebServiceException
returns an instance of the OGCWebService that represents the datasource. Notice: if more than one layer uses data that are offered by the same OWS the deegree WMS shall just use one instance for accessing the OWS

Overrides:
getOGCWebService in class LocalWFSDataSource
Returns:
OWS
Throws:
OGCWebServiceException

deegree 2.3 (2010/04/09 10:10 build-4-official)

an open source project founded by lat/lon, Bonn, Germany.
For more information visit: http://www.deegree.org